Output 75cf606285dd98ceb16e274b31d91f6119943fb76e1dbe8cd0a2fc0150c54284:0

value
4360349827
script pubkey
OP_0 OP_PUSHBYTES_20 177b73bcaec8e38df2f61960f6b06fa0928c097c
address
ltc1qzaah809wer3cmuhkr9s0dvr05zfgcztumku9xz
transaction
75cf606285dd98ceb16e274b31d91f6119943fb76e1dbe8cd0a2fc0150c54284
spent
true